About the artwork
This work by Florent Touchot is a circular composition rich in collage, assembling graphic elements from vintage posters, retro advertisements, photographs and illustrations. The vintage aesthetic is dynamic and abundant, evoking the world of the circus, show business and illusion. The choice of round format and the dense arrangement of images create a visual whirlwind, like a wheel of memories, between popular nostalgia and a gentle critique of entertainment culture. This collage functions as a colorful, affective visual archive, paying homage to a collective memory imbued with fantasy and artifice.

About the artist
Florent Touchot is a contemporary French visual artist whose practice revolves around collage, image recovery and visual assemblage. His work questions memory, popular icons and the power of old images through compositions that are often circular or geometric, and marked by a strong narrative charge. Touchot draws on forgotten archives - newspapers, advertisements, found documents - to create hybrid works, halfway between art brut, pop art and visual poetry. Through his collages, he explores the links between past and present, authenticity and staging, while creating a personal and recognizable plastic language.
